Quote: jamesfc724 "I love Hull Fc.... I love rugby and I love the fans of our great club, but seriously some of you need to get a grip!

I've seen comments and posts saying that it was an embarrassment to scrape a win last night. Here are my reasons why the win last night was something special;

- It came off the back of an extremely disappointing Wembley performance, the hangover didn't seem to affect the young lads... a sure sign of mental toughness, needed at the highest level.

- We were playing the victors in out disappointing Wembley appearance that could have got to the players..... it appears it didn't.

- The game was played at the DW with possibly 12,000 celebrating Wigan fans, that would be enough to set anyone's emotions into turmoil.

-We had a team out with an average age of 22..... Wigan have a youth system that is the envy of Superleague. To beat there youngsters will still take some doing....

-We were down right to the very end and found a way to win! This shows character and the will to win!


These are just some of the reasons, Do you agree or disagree?'"

Eh? I thought we'd beaten Wigan, Warrington, Leeds and drawn with Saints. icon_confused.gif If we were to win on Friday that would be 9 from 20, which would be OK had it not been for what in my view were the more serious results at Cas, Widnes, Bradford and at home to Wakefield.

The disruption at HB has again proved costly. Seymour's issues, Holdsworth's prolonged head injury, Horne starting so well then being side-lined, bringing a 20 year old in from Oz and overdoing expectations. I think we've had 8 HB combinations this year so far. It's little surprise we've not asked many questions with ball in hand. What is more worrying is our lack of structure and support play. What Wigan's team demonstrated on Friday was consistency of well-understood systems, players slotting in more easily. By contrast we still look like strangers, even though Miller and Holdsworth have had a few games. We just don't look like we're executing a defined and drilled plan, more relying on Lineham, Crooks, Briscoe and now Shaul to produce something special individually.
